Quote:
Originally Posted by baskerville View Post
The transfered books might be saved inside a hidden directory, for example /mnt/onboard/.kobo/dropbox.

In which case, you could add a library to your Settings.toml:
Code:
[[libraries]]
name = "Dropbox"
path = "/mnt/onboard/.kobo/dropbox"
You can then load this library from the Library submenu of the library menu (you can bring up the library menu by tapping the library label in the bottom bar).
